 Magnesium and silicon are the main alloying elements in 6061 alloy. It has medium strength, good corrosion resistance, weldability and good oxidation effect. It is widely used in various industrial structural parts which require certain strength and high corrosion resistance.

It can neutralize the bad effect of iron; sometimes a small amount of copper or zinc is added to improve the strength of the alloy without significantly reducing its corrosion resistance; there is a small amount of copper in the conductive material to offset the bad effect of titanium and iron on conductivity; zirconium or titanium can refine the grain and control the recrystallization structure; in order to improve the machinability, it can be added. Lead and bismuth. Solid solution to Mg2Si in aluminum has the function of artificial aging hardening. Magnesium and silicon are the main alloying elements in 6061 aluminum alloy. It has medium strength, good corrosion resistance, weldability and good oxidation effect.

Alcoa 6061 has excellent machinability, good corrosion resistance, high toughness and no deformation after processing, easy coloring film, excellent oxidation effect and other excellent characteristics.

It belongs to Al-Mg-Si series alloy, with medium strength, good plasticity and excellent corrosion resistance. Especially the non-stress corrosion cracking tendency, its excellent weldability, corrosion resistance and cold working, is a wide range of applications, a very promising alloy. It can be anodized, and can also be painted enamel, suitable for building decoration materials. It contains a small amount of Cu, so the strength is higher than 6063, but the quenching sensitivity is higher than 6063, after extrusion can not achieve wind quenching, need to re-solution treatment and quenching aging to obtain higher strength.
